This paper aims to compare the creation myth presented in the Bantu text "Indaba, My Children" to other well-known creation myths from different traditions. It summarizes the common motifs found in the Genesis creation account and the Babylonian Enuma Elish, such as creation through a sexual act, a human form for the first creator, bringing order from chaos, and creation addressing loneliness.
